The Peninsula Manila offers luxury and sophistication in the heart of the Filipino capital. It is arguably the most luxurious hotel in the central business districts of Makati and Bonifacio Global City.

Location

Perfectly situated in the heart of Makati City, The Peninsula Manila offers excellent access to the city’s premier business and shopping districts. Guests can explore Glorietta Mall (1 km away) and Greenbelt Mall (1.3 km away), both renowned for their upscale boutiques and fine dining establishments and both within walking distance from the hotel.

The best way to get to The Peninsula Manila from Ninoy Aquino International Airport (NAIA) is a private hotel transfer arranged through The Peninsula. Alternatively, you can take a Grab ride (the local ride-hailing service), which costs around $5-$10, depending on traffic and the time of day. Travel time varies between 20 and 60 minutes, depending on traffic, as the hotel is in Makati, Manila’s central business district.

Style & Character

You know you’re in for a treat when you step into the opulent and impressive lobby at The Peninsula Manila. The soaring ceiling in this palatial room must be three or four storeys high. So high that full-height palm trees grow out of pots with their lengthy trunks holding up fans of palm fronds that seem to gently brush the ceiling.

The ceiling itself is gorgeous and ornate, with sundial-shaped light fixtures. Plant foliage spills out over upper balconies as your eye travels down the walls. Back on the ground, upright armchairs have been placed around tables, separated by yet more plant pots and mountainous flower arrangements, providing an excellent venue for an afternoon tea. The entire space feels regal, and circular stairwells and marble flooring finish the look. At certain times of the day, a live orchestra plays music which is not to be missed and is a reason to stay at this luxury hotel in itself.

Service & Facilities

The Peninsula Spa is a sanctuary of relaxation, offering award-winning treatments inspired by Oriental, Ayurvedic, and European techniques. The fitness center, equipped with state-of-the-art Life Fitness machines, overlooks the pool. Both the gym and the pool are located on the hotel’s ground floor.

The outdoor pool is surprisingly green and peaceful, shaded by palm trees and surrounded by small trees decorated with fairy lights. Skyscrapers and the cityscape surround the pool, making it feel like a luxurious oasis in the center of the city. Wooden loungers carpeted with plush cushions tempt guests to relax outside under terracotta parasols.

Rooms

The Peninsula’s elegantly appointed rooms and suites do not offer the regal feel of the lobby. Instead, their khaki colour palette and classy furnishings offer luxury haven in the city with fantastic views. Ask for a high floor for the best possible views. The decor offers a hint of Asia with intricate crisscross headboards, but the rooms are not particularly characterful, instead offering everything you could want and need without overegging their Asian style.

The bathrooms are classy, with lots of marble, a sink with a large countertop on either side, a large bath, and everything else you could need from a bathroom. Select suites offer separate living and dining areas for guests seeking heightened indulgence, providing a true home-away-from-home.

The Peninsula Hotel has two towers, and its rooms span across both towers. You will likely only use the lift in one tower unless you book a club room. As the club lounge is located in only one of these towers, if you book a club room, you may or may not have a room in the same tower, so you might have to cross the lobby to the other tower to use the lounge facilities. We suggest requesting a room in the same tower as the lounge if you book a club room.

Club Lounge

The Peninsula Manila’s Club Lounge, named ” The Gallery Club Lounge” offers breakfast, afternoon tea, and evening canapés, and drinks from 6:00 pm – 8:00 pm. The lounge has a very warm atmosphere with exceptionally friendly and kind staff and enough food to fill you up completely.

The afternoon tea in the lounge is particularly good, with little smoked salmon, egg and prawn sandwiches, and pastries. In the evening, there are hot dishes like Nachos, local Filipino fried nibbles, and tuna salad. There is a generous supply of wines and bottled beers in the evening, too.

Food & Drink

The place to enjoy breakfast is the grand lobby, which is pictured below and which is one of the most unique spaces in the city. Here, you can enjoy all the usual Western egg dishes but also Filipino specialties like fried milk fish, and Filipino-style dried fish. As long as the thought of a non-Western breakfast doesn’t frighten you, you will be rewarded with some tasty local breakfast dishes. The Lobby has been an institution since the hotel’s inception in 1976 and is a great venue for breakfast, business meetings, or a leisurely high tea. Its multi-tiered afternoon team, which comes complete with cucumber sandwiches, smoked salmon, and mouthwatering chocolate cake, continues to captivate guests partially because of the setting and the live orchestra. We also love the crockery here. Tea and cakes are delivered in cups and on plates with a whimsical flower design that is so pretty that you’ll want to take them home.

Salon de Ning and The Bar are your top bar choices at The Peninsula Hotel. They have themed private rooms, expertly crafted cocktails, and an ambiance reminiscent of 1930s Shanghai and old Havana, respectively.

The renowned Old Manila, with its Art Deco-inspired interiors, serves contemporary bistronomy and grill specialties complemented by an extensive wine selection. Escolta, the hotel’s international buffet, delights guests with live cooking stations and a farm-to-table concept highlighting Philippine produce.

For those craving authentic Asian flavors, Spices transports diners to a Southeast Asian paradise with its dishes from Indonesia, Malaysia, Thailand, Vietnam, and beyond. Its Balinese-inspired décor and poolside views create a mesmerizing dining experience.

For those searching for sweet indulgences, The Peninsula Boutique is a must-visit, offering exquisite pastries, handmade chocolates, and signature Peninsula teas. Poolside relaxation is elevated with light bites and refreshing cocktails at The Pool Snack Bar.

Conclusion

The Peninsula Manila can be found in a prime location in Makati and has luxurious rooms with incredible views, a great club lounge, a tropical outdoor pool, and an amazing foyer perfect for enjoying live music and indulgent cake.

True to the Peninsula brand, The Peninsula Manila currently offers Peninsula Time, a flexible check-in and check-out service that allows guests to arrive as early as 6:00 am and depart as late as 10:00 pm at no additional charge. This is a massive benefit of choosing this brand over other hotel options in Manila.
